Water absorption mechanism and oral irrigator

By installing a multi-way valve and water inlet pipe at the bottom and top of the water tank, the water intake component uses gravity to switch the conduction state, solving the problem that the water inlet of existing water flossers leaves the water surface when upside down or tilted at a large angle. This achieves stable water intake in any posture and improves the user experience.

Abstract

The utility model provides a water absorption mechanism and a water pick. The first water absorption assembly is provided with at least one first water absorption opening close to the bottom of the water tank; the second water suction assembly is provided with at least one second water suction opening close to the top of the water tank. When the water tank is in any posture of an inclined state, an upright state, an inverted state or a transverse state, at least one of the first water absorption assembly and the second water absorption assembly is opened, and water is absorbed through at least one first water absorption opening and / or at least one second water absorption opening. According to the water absorption mechanism, by arranging the absorption assemblies located at the two different positions of the bottom and the top of the water tank correspondingly, water can be absorbed even when the water tank inclines downwards at a large angle or even stands upside down, and the requirement that a user can use the water tank in different postures is met.

[0001] The application belongs to the technical field of oral cavity cleaning, and particularly relates to a water suction mechanism and an oral irrigator. BACKGROUND

[0002] The common oral irrigator on the market usually has one water suction port at the bottom of the water tank. Some water suction ports are equipped with a gravity ball connected with a soft rubber water suction pipe. The gravity ball and the water suction port can move freely at the bottom of the water tank, but the following problems exist.

[0003] 1. When a user is irrigating, the oral irrigator cannot be kept upright, and sometimes needs to be tilted at a large angle or inverted. The water tank of the oral irrigator is generally installed below or on the side of the oral irrigator, so that the water suction port at the bottom of the water tank is separated from the water surface in the water tank and contacts with air, resulting in failure to suck water. The oral irrigator cannot spray water, and the user cannot clean the toothbrush.

[0004] 2. In order to ensure that the water suction port is not separated from the water surface, the user needs to keep the oral irrigator upright during the irrigation process, which is inconvenient for the user.

[0005] For example, the Chinese utility model patent with the authorization announcement number CN217448078U discloses a low selection type water suction system and a portable oral irrigator. The multi-head water suction structure is arranged at the bottom of the liquid storage container, that is, all the water suction ports are arranged at the bottom of the water tank. During irrigation, the oral irrigator can only be tilted at a small angle. When the oral irrigator is inverted or tilted downward, all the water suction ports are separated from the water surface, the oral irrigator cannot suck water, and the use of the user is affected. [0006] In view of the above problems existing in the prior art, the purpose of the embodiments of the present application is to provide a water suction mechanism capable of sucking water when inverted or tilted at a large angle and an oral irrigator with the water suction mechanism.

[0007] The technical solution adopted by the embodiments of the present application is a water suction mechanism, which comprises:

[0008] a first water suction assembly having at least one first water suction port, the first water suction port being arranged close to the bottom of the water tank;

[0009] a second water suction assembly having at least one second water suction port, the second water suction port being arranged close to the top of the water tank;

[0010] When the water tank is in any posture of an inclined state, an upright state, an inverted state or a transverse state, at least one of the first water suction assembly and the second water suction assembly is opened, and water is sucked through at least one first water suction port and / or at least one second water suction port.

[0011] In an optional embodiment, the first water suction assembly comprises a first multi-way valve and a first water inlet pipe, the first multi-way valve comprises a first port, a second port and a third port, the first port and the second port can be closed or opened, the second port is connected with the second water suction assembly, and the third port is a normally open port and is in communication with a water outlet; the first multi-way valve has a first conduction state in which the first port is in communication with the third port, a second conduction state in which the second port is in communication with the third port, and a third conduction state in which the three ports are in communication with each other.

[0012] The first water inlet pipe is one or more, when the first water inlet pipe is one, the first port is connected with a first end of the first water inlet pipe; when the first water inlet pipe is more than one, the first water suction assembly further comprises a plurality of control valves which are arranged in the same number as the first water inlet pipes and one-to-one correspondingly, the control valve has a first valve port and a second valve port, the first end of each of the first water inlet pipes is connected with the first valve port of one of the control valves respectively, and the second valve ports of the plurality of control valves are connected with the first port after converging; and a second end of the first water inlet pipe forms the first water suction port. The first water suction assembly has simple and reasonable structure and can form one or more first water suction ports, so as to achieve the function that the water tank can suck water in multiple postures.

[0013] In an optional embodiment, the first multi-way valve comprises a first multi-way valve shell and two valve cores, the first multi-way valve shell comprises a main body extending along a first direction and a branch arranged at a side of the main body, the first port is formed at a first end of the main body, the second port is formed at a second end of the main body, and a first valve cavity extending from the first port to the second port is arranged in the main body; the branch is tubular and in communication with the first valve cavity, and a free end of the branch forms the third port; the two valve cores are arranged in the first valve cavity respectively, one of the valve cores is used for closing or opening the first port, and the other valve core is used for closing or opening the second port, so that the first multi-way valve can be switched between the first conduction state, the second conduction state and the third conduction state; wherein, when the water tank is in an upright state or an inverted state, the first direction is a vertical direction. The first multi-way valve can change the conduction state according to different postures of the water tank, so as to realize the function of sucking water from different water suction ports.

[0014] In an optional embodiment, the first valve cavity comprises a thin diameter section at a middle part and a first thick diameter section and a second thick diameter section arranged at opposite sides of the thin diameter section;

[0015] The two valve cores are a first valve core and a second valve core, the first valve core is arranged in the first coarse diameter section, and the second valve core is arranged in the second coarse diameter section; when the water tank is in an upright state, the first coarse diameter section is below the fine diameter section, and the second coarse diameter section is above the fine diameter section;

[0016] When the water tank is in an upwardly inclined state or an upright state, the first valve core is separated from one end of the fine diameter section under the action of gravity, and the second valve core blocks the other end of the fine diameter section under the action of gravity, so that the first port is opened, the second port is closed, and the first multi-way valve is in the first conduction state; when the water tank is in a downwardly inclined state or an inverted state, the first valve core blocks one end of the fine diameter section under the action of gravity, and the second valve core is separated from the other end of the fine diameter section under the action of gravity, so that the first port is closed, the second port is opened, and the first multi-way valve is in the second conduction state; when the water tank is in a horizontal state, the first valve core and the second valve core are both separated from the fine diameter section, so that the first port and the second port are both opened, and the first multi-way valve is in the third conduction state.

[0017] In an optional embodiment, the control valve comprises a valve body and a valve ball, the valve body has a valve cavity therein, and the valve ball is arranged in the valve cavity and can move in the valve cavity under the action of gravity when the water tank changes its posture, so as to close the control valve when its corresponding first water suction port is above the water surface and open the control valve when its corresponding first water suction port is immersed in water. By using the control valve, the switching of different first water suction ports can be conveniently realized.

[0018] In an optional embodiment, the first water suction assembly further comprises a first filter tip and a first connector, the first filter tip is provided with a first filter screen therein, the first filter tip is arranged at the second end of the first water inlet pipe and is in sealed connection with the first water inlet pipe, the first connector is used to seal and connect the first end of the first water inlet pipe with the first end of the main body and communicate them, and the first connector limits the first valve core in the first coarse diameter section; and / or

[0019] The first filter tip is further provided with a first counterweight, and when the water tank changes its posture, the first water inlet pipe can be bent and deformed under the action of the first counterweight, so that the first filter tip is in a low position. By arranging the first filter tip and the first filter screen, the water in the water tank can be filtered to improve the cleanliness; by arranging the first counterweight, the first water inlet pipe can be bent according to the change of the posture of the water tank, so that the first filter tip can be conveniently kept in a low position to suck water.

[0020] In an optional embodiment, the second water suction assembly comprises a second multi-way valve and a second water inlet pipe, the second multi-way valve has a second valve cavity extending in a first direction and at least one third valve cavity extending in a second direction, one end of the at least one third valve cavity is connected with one end of the second valve cavity, the other end of the third valve cavity forms a fourth port capable of being closed or opened, the fourth port is connected with a first end of the second water inlet pipe, a second end of the second water inlet pipe forms the second water suction port, the other end of the second valve cavity forms a fifth port which is always open and is connected with the second port, wherein the second direction is perpendicular to the first direction; and / or

[0021] The cavity diameter of the part of the third valve cavity close to the fourth port is greater than the cavity diameter of other parts to form a stepped portion, a third valve core is arranged in the part of the third valve cavity close to the fourth port, when the water tank changes its posture and drives the second water suction port to be submerged below the water surface, the corresponding third valve core is separated from the stepped portion to open the fourth port, when the water tank changes its posture and drives the second water suction port to be above the water surface, the corresponding third valve core abuts against the stepped portion to close the fourth port. The structure of the second water suction assembly is reasonable and can form at least one second water suction port to achieve the function that the water tank can suck water in multiple postures.

[0022] In an optional embodiment, the second water suction assembly further comprises a second filter tip and a second connector, the second filter tip is provided with a second filter screen, the second filter tip is arranged at the second end of the second water inlet pipe and is in sealed connection with the second water inlet pipe, the second connector is used to seal and connect the first end of the second water inlet pipe with one end of the fourth port and to communicate the first end of the second water inlet pipe with one end of the fourth port, and the second connector limits the third valve core in the part of the third valve cavity close to the fourth port; and / or

[0023] The second filter tip is further provided with a second counterweight, when the water tank changes its posture, the second water inlet pipe can be bent and deformed under the action of the second counterweight to make the second filter tip be in a low position. By arranging the second filter tip and the second filter screen, the water in the water tank can be filtered to improve the cleanliness, and by arranging the second counterweight, the second water inlet pipe can be bent according to the change of the posture of the water tank, so that the second filter tip can be kept in a low position to suck water.

[0024] In an optional embodiment, the first water suction port is a plurality of first water suction ports, and the plurality of first water suction ports are arranged around the axis of the main body of the first multi-way valve shell; the second water suction port is a plurality of second water suction ports, and the plurality of second water suction ports are arranged around the axis of the main body of the first multi-way valve shell. The arrangement is reasonable and facilitates that in any posture of the water tank, there is always a water suction port to suck water.

[0025] The application also provides a water pick, comprising a water tank, a handle and a nozzle, the water pick further comprising the water absorbing mechanism in any of the above embodiments, the first water absorbing component of the water absorbing mechanism extending downward from the first end of the handle to be arranged close to the bottom of the water tank, and the second water absorbing component extending upward from the first end of the handle to be arranged close to the top of the water tank.

[0026] Compared with the prior art, the water absorbing mechanism of the embodiment of the application has the advantages of ingenious design and convenient use, and the water absorbing components arranged at two different positions of the bottom and the top of the water tank can absorb water even when the water tank is inclined downward at a large angle or is inverted, thereby meeting the requirement that the water pick can be used in different postures.

[0048] The water suction mechanism can be used in a device for spraying water outward to perform flushing or cleaning operation. The water suction port of the water suction mechanism is connected with the water spraying port of the device, so that the water sucked in is sent out through the water spraying port. The device can be an oral irrigator. For the convenience of description, the oral irrigator will be taken as an example in the following description.

[0049] The oral irrigator comprises a water tank 10, a handle 20 and a nozzle 30. The handle 20 is provided with a water inlet 201 at a first end thereof. The water tank 10 is detachably arranged at the first end of the handle 20 and the water inlet 201 is located in the water tank 10. The nozzle 30 is arranged at a second end of the handle 20 and is in communication with the water inlet 201, so that the water entering the water inlet 201 is sprayed out by the nozzle 30 to perform flushing on the teeth. It is first to be noted that when the nozzle 30 is upward and vertical, the water tank 10 (the oral irrigator) is defined as an upright state; when the nozzle 30 is downward and vertical, the water tank 10 (the oral irrigator) is defined as an inverted state; when the nozzle 30 is upward and the water tank 10 (the oral irrigator) is inclined, the water tank 10 (the oral irrigator) is defined as an upward inclined state; when the nozzle 30 is downward and the water tank 10 (the oral irrigator) is inclined, the water tank 10 (the oral irrigator) is defined as a downward inclined state; when the oral irrigator is placed horizontally, the water tank 10 is defined as a horizontal state. In addition, the upper and lower positions of the components mentioned below are the positions based on the upright state of the water tank 10 (the oral irrigator). That is, the water tank 10 is located below the handle 20 and the nozzle 30, and the nozzle 30 is located above.

[0050] As shown in FIG. 1, the water tank 10 is provided with a water inlet 101 at a first end thereof. The water inlet 101 is in communication with the water inlet 201 of the handle 20, so that the water in the water tank 10 can enter the water inlet 201 of the handle 20. The water tank 10 is provided with a water outlet 102 at a second end thereof. The water outlet 102 is in communication with the nozzle 30, so that the water in the water tank 10 can enter the nozzle 30 and be sprayed out by the nozzle 30. Figures 1 to 17As shown, the water suction mechanism includes a first water suction assembly 1 and a second water suction assembly 2. The first water suction assembly 1 has at least one first water suction port 131 arranged near the bottom of the water tank 10. The second water suction assembly 2 has at least one second water suction port 221 arranged near the top of the water tank 10. At least one of the first water suction assembly 1 and the second water suction assembly 2 is opened and sucks water through the at least one first water suction port 131 and / or the at least one second water suction port 221 when the water tank 10 is in any posture of the tilted state, the upright state, the inverted state or the transverse state.

[0051] The water suction mechanism of the embodiments of the present application is ingeniously designed and convenient to use. By arranging the two water suction assemblies at the bottom and the top of the water tank 10 respectively, water can be sucked even when the water tank 10 is tilted downward at a large angle or inverted, thereby meeting the user's demand for using the water tank 10 in different postures.

[0053] In some embodiments, the first water suction assembly 1 includes a first multi-way valve 11 and a first water inlet pipe 13. The first multi-way valve 11 includes a first port 115, a second port 116 and a third port 117. The first port 115 and the second port 116 can be closed or opened. The second port 116 is connected to the second water suction assembly 2. The third port 117 is a normally open port and is in communication with the nozzle 30 (water outlet) of the oral irrigator. The first multi-way valve 11 has a first conduction state, a second conduction state and a third conduction state. When the first port 115 is opened and the second port 116 is closed, the first port 115 is in communication with the third port 117 and the communication between the second port 116 and the third port 117 is cut off. At this time, the first multi-way valve 11 is in the first conduction state. When the second port 116 is opened and the first port 115 is closed, the second port 116 is in communication with the third port 117 and the communication between the first port 115 and the third port 117 is cut off. At this time, the first multi-way valve 11 is in the second conduction state. When the first port 115 and the second port 116 are both opened, the three ports are in communication at the same time. At this time, the first multi-way valve 11 is in the third conduction state. Among them, when the first multi-way valve 11 is in the first conduction state, it indicates that the first water suction assembly 1 is opened.

[0054] When the first water suction assembly 1 comprises one first water suction port 131, one first water inlet pipe 13 is provided, and the second end of the first water inlet pipe 13 forms the first water suction port 131, as shown in Figure 3 、 Figure 4 and Figures 7 to 16 ; when the first water suction assembly 1 comprises a plurality of first water suction ports 131, a plurality of first water inlet pipes 13 are provided, and the second end of each first water inlet pipe 13 forms a first water suction port 131, as shown in Figure 17 . Among them, Figure 17 only two first water inlet pipes 13 are shown, of course, more first water inlet pipes 13 can be provided according to actual needs. By providing a plurality of first water suction ports 131, water can be sucked through different first water suction ports 131 when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is upwardly inclined at any angle.

[0055] Next, the water suction mechanism of the present application will be described by taking the example of only one first water suction port 131.

[0056] The first port 115 is connected with the first end of the first water inlet pipe 13, and the second end of the first water inlet pipe 13 forms the first water suction port 131. As shown in Figure 3 、 Figure 4 、 Figure 7 and Figure 8 , when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upwardly inclined state or a vertical state, the first port 115 of the first multi-way valve 11 is open, the second port 116 is closed, the first multi-way valve 11 is in a first conduction state, and the first port 115 is in communication with the first water suction port 131. At this time, the water in the water tank 10 can flow through the first water suction port 131, the first water inlet pipe 13, the first multi-way valve 11 and the water inlet port 201 in sequence, and finally enter the nozzle 30. As shown in Figures 9 to 12 , when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in a downwardly inclined state or an inverted state, the first port 115 of the first multi-way valve 11 is closed, the second port 116 is open, the first multi-way valve 11 is in a second conduction state, and the second port 116 is in communication with the second water suction assembly 2. The water in the water tank 10 can be sucked in through the second water suction port 221 and flow through the second water suction assembly 2, the first multi-way valve 11 and the water inlet port 201 in sequence, and finally enter the nozzle 30; as shown in Figures 13 to 16As shown,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in a transverse state, the three ports of the first multi-way valve 11 are all open, the first multi-way valve 11 is in a third conduction state, the first port 115 is in communication with the first water suction port 131, the second port 116 is in communication with the second water suction assembly 2, and the water in the water tank 10 can be simultaneously sucked in through the first water suction port 131 and the second water suction port 221 and finally sent into the nozzle 30. The first multi-way valve 11 of the embodiment of the present application can change the conduction state according to different postures of the oral irrigator (water tank 10) and suck water through different water suction ports, so as to realize water suction regardless of the posture of the oral irrigator (water tank 10) and meet the needs of users in different postures of the oral irrigator (water tank 10).

[0057] In some embodiments, as shown in Figure 5 As shown, the first multi-way valve 11 includes a first multi-way valve shell 111 and two valve cores, the first multi-way valve shell 111 includes a main body extending along a first direction and a branch provided on the side of the main body, the first port 115 is formed at the first end of the main body, the second port 116 is formed at the second end of the main body, and the main body is provided with a first valve cavity 112 extending from the first port 115 to the second port 116; the branch is tubular and in communication with the first valve cavity 112, and the free end of the branch forms the third port 117; the two valve cores are respectively arranged in the first valve cavity 112, one of which is used to close or open the first port 115, and the other is used to close or open the second port 116, so that the first multi-way valve 11 can be switched between the first conduction state, the second conduction state and the third conduction state. Wherein,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upright state or an inverted state, the first direction is a vertical direction. The first multi-way valve 11 has a simple and reasonable structure, and can be smoothly switched between the three different conduction states, meeting the requirements of water suction in any posture of the oral irrigator (water tank 10).

[0058] It can be understood that the first multi-way valve shell 111 is a straight pipe, the middle part of the pipe cavity is thin, the two ends are thick, and the pipe cavity penetrates through the two ends of the first multi-way valve shell 111 in the axial direction and forms the first port 115 and the second port 116 respectively. The first multi-way valve shell 111 is vertically arranged and will not deform with the change of the posture of the oral irrigator (water tank 10). The branch is formed by extending outwardly along the lateral direction from the peripheral side of the first multi-way valve shell 111, and the first multi-way valve shell 111 and the branch form an inverted T shape.

[0059] In some embodiments, as shown in Figure 5As shown, the first valve cavity 112 includes a thin section 1121 at the middle and first and second thick sections 1122 and 1123 on opposite sides of the thin section 1121. When the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upright state, the first thick section 1122 is below the thin section 1121 and the second thick section 1123 is above the thin section 1121, and when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an inverted state, the first thick section 1122 is above the thin section 1121 and the second thick section 1123 is below the thin section 1121, and the axes of the three are collinear. Two valve cores are first and second valve cores 113 and 114, respectively, with the first valve core 113 arranged in the first thick section 1122 and the second valve core 114 arranged in the second thick section 1123.

[0060] As shown in Figure 3 , Figure 4 , Figure 7 and Figure 8 , when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upwardly inclined state or an upright state, the first valve core 113 is separated from one end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, and the second valve core 114 blocks the other end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, so that the first port 115 is open and the second port 116 is closed,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in a first conduction state. As shown in Figures 9 to 12 , when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in a downwardly inclined state or an inverted state, the first valve core 113 blocks one end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, and the second valve core 114 is separated from the other end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, so that the first port 115 is closed and the second port 116 is open,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in a second conduction state. As shown in Figures 13 to 16 , when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in a transverse state, the first and second valve cores 113 and 114 are both separated from the thin section 1121, so that the first and second ports 115 and 116 are both open,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in a third conduction state. By setting the variable diameter structure of the first valve cavity 112 and cooperating with the two valve cores, the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is switched between different conduction states by using the principle of gravity, which is clever in design and convenient to realize.

[0061] As shown in Figure 17As shown, when the second water suction port 221 is multiple, the first water suction assembly 1 further comprises multiple control valves 12 corresponding to the number of the second water suction port 221. The valve cavity of the control valve 12 extends along the second direction, and the two ends of the valve cavity form a first valve port and a second valve port, respectively. The first end of each first water inlet pipe 13 is connected to the first valve port of one of the control valves 12, and a valve ball 121 is arranged in the first valve port. The valve ball 121 can move along the valve cavity under the action of gravity to close or open the first valve port. The second valve ports of the multiple control valves 12 are connected to the first port 115 after converging. The multiple first water inlet pipes 13 are arranged around the axis of the nozzle 30.

[0062] In some embodiments, as shown in Figure 6 As shown, the first water suction assembly 1 further comprises a first filter 14 and a first connector 15. The first filter 14 has a first filter screen 16 therein, and is arranged at the second end of the first water inlet pipe 13 and sealingly connected with the first water inlet pipe 13. The first connector 15 is used to connect the first end of the first water inlet pipe 13 with the first end of the main body, i.e., the first water inlet pipe 13 is connected with the main body through the first connector 15. Specifically, the cavity diameter of the first large-diameter section 1122 of the first multi-way valve 11 is larger than the inner diameter of the first water inlet pipe 13, and the first connector 15 is a variable-diameter tubular structure. The small-diameter end of the first connector 15 is inserted into the first end of the first water inlet pipe 13 and is in interference fit with the first water inlet pipe 13, or sealing is achieved by using a sealing member or glue, etc. The large-diameter end of the first connector 15 is inserted into the first large-diameter section 1122 and is in interference fit with the first large-diameter section 1122, or sealing is achieved by using a sealing member or glue, etc. After the large-diameter end of the first connector 15 is inserted into the first large-diameter section 1122, the first valve core 113 is limited in the first large-diameter section 1122, avoiding the first valve core 113 from being pulled out of the first port 115 of the first multi-way valve 11. By arranging the first filter 14 and the first filter screen 16, the water in the water tank 10 can first pass through the first filter screen 16 for filtration before entering the first water inlet pipe 13, improving the cleanliness. By arranging the first connector 15, the connection of the first water inlet pipe 13 with the first multi-way valve 11 is facilitated, ensuring the structural stability and sealing performance.

[0063] In some embodiments, as shown in Figure 6 As shown, the first filter 14 further comprises a first counterweight 17 for limiting the first filter screen 16 in the first filter 14. By arranging the first counterweight, when the posture of the oral irrigator (water tank 10) changes, the first water inlet pipe 13 can be bent and deformed under the action of the first counterweight 17, so that the first filter 14 is in a low position.

[0064] For example, continuing to combine Figure 6The first filter 14 includes a large-diameter portion and a small-diameter portion connected to the large-diameter portion. The outer diameter of the large-diameter portion is larger than the outer diameter of the small-diameter portion, and the inner diameter of the large-diameter portion is larger than the inner diameter of the small-diameter portion, so that a first step is formed at the communication position of the inner cavities of the large-diameter portion and the small-diameter portion. The first filter screen 16 is arranged in the large-diameter portion and abuts against the first step, and the first weight 17 is arranged in the large-diameter portion and presses the first filter screen 16 against the first step. The small-diameter portion is inserted into the second end of the first water inlet pipe 13, and the large-diameter portion is exposed outside the second end of the first water inlet pipe 13. The small-diameter portion of the first filter 14 and the second end of the first water inlet pipe 13 can be sealed by interference fit, or by a sealing ring or adhesive. In this embodiment, the first filter 14 is always driven to move downward by the first weight 17, and the water in the water tank 10 also moves downward under the action of gravity, so that the oral irrigator (water tank 10) can be in an upwardly inclined state, a horizontal state, and a vertical state, and the first filter 14 (equivalent to the first water suction port 131) can always be immersed in the water in the water tank 10 to suck water.

[0065] It can be understood that the specific structure of the first weight 17 is not limited, as long as it can be fixed in the first filter 14 and does not hinder the water in the water tank 10 from entering the first water inlet pipe 13 through the first filter 14. In addition, the first weight 17 should have a large density to ensure that it has a large weight in a small volume, so as to facilitate the bending deformation of the first water inlet pipe 13 when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) changes its posture, and to move along the flow direction of the water. Figure 2 In the embodiment shown in the figure, the first weight 17 is a flat circular tube, the inner cavity of the large-diameter portion of the first filter 14 is cylindrical, and the outer wall of the first weight 17 is tightly fitted and fixed with the inner cavity wall of the large-diameter portion. In this way, the water in the water tank 10 can enter the first water inlet pipe 13 through the inner cavity of the first weight 17, the first filter screen 16, and the inner cavity of the small-diameter portion in sequence.

[0066] In some embodiments, the second water suction assembly 2 includes a second multi-way valve 21 and a second water inlet pipe 22. The second multi-way valve 21 has a second valve cavity 212 extending in a first direction and at least one third valve cavity 213 extending in a second direction, which is perpendicular to the first direction, as shown in Figure 17 .

[0067] Please continue to read Figure 17When the third valve cavity 213 is multiple, one end of the multiple third valve cavities 213 is connected with one end of the second valve cavity 212 after converging, and the other end of the multiple third valve cavities 213 respectively forms a fourth port 214, each fourth port 214 is connected with the first end of a second water inlet pipe 22 respectively, the second end of the second water inlet pipe 22 forms a second water suction port 221, thus the second water suction assembly 2 has multiple second water suction ports 221. When the third valve cavity 213 is one, one end of the third valve cavity 213 is directly connected with one end of the second valve cavity 212, the other end of the third valve cavity 213 forms the fourth port 214 and is connected with the first end of the second water inlet pipe 22, thus the second water suction assembly 2 has only one second water suction port 221. The other end of the second valve cavity 212 forms a fifth port 215 of the second multi-way valve 21, the fifth port 215 is a normally open port and is connected with the second port 116 of the first multi-way valve 11.

[0068] The fourth port 214 can be closed or opened, when only one fourth port 214 is opened, the second multi-way valve 21 is in a conducting state, at this time the second water suction assembly 2 is opened; when all the fourth ports 214 are closed, the conducting state of the second multi-way valve 21 is interrupted, the second water suction assembly 2 is closed. When the second water suction assembly 2 is opened, that is, the second multi-way valve 21 is conducted, the water in the second water inlet pipe 22 from the second water suction port 221 can pass through the second multi-way valve 21 into the second port 116 of the first multi-way valve 11, and then into the nozzle 30 through the third port 117 of the first multi-way valve 11 and the water inlet port 201; when the second water suction assembly 2 is closed, that is, the conducting of the second multi-way valve 21 is interrupted, the water in the second water inlet pipe 22 from the second water suction port 221 cannot pass through the second multi-way valve 21 into the second port 116 of the first multi-way valve 11, and cannot supply water to the nozzle 30 through the second water suction port 221. The opening and closing of the second water suction assembly 2 is controlled by the on-off of the second multi-way valve 21, and whether to use the second water suction port 221 to suck water is controlled, the way is simple and reasonable, and the realization is convenient.

[0069] In some embodiments, the second water suction assembly 2 comprises a water suction port, and the second multi-way valve 21 comprises a second multi-way valve housing 211 and a third valve core 216. The second multi-way valve housing 211 is fixed to the end face of one end of the handle 20. The second multi-way valve housing 211 forms a second valve cavity 212 and a third valve cavity 213. The third valve cavity 213 has a larger cavity diameter near the fourth port 214 than other parts to form a stepped portion. The third valve core 216 is arranged in the part of the third valve cavity 213 near the fourth port 214. When the oral irrigator (water tank 10) changes its posture and the second water suction port 221 is submerged below the water surface, the third valve core 216 is separated from the stepped portion to open the fourth port 214. When the oral irrigator (water tank 10) changes its posture and the second water suction port 221 is above the water surface, the third valve core 216 abuts against the stepped portion to close the fourth port 214. The on-off state of the second multi-way valve 21 can be controlled by the change of the posture of the oral irrigator (water tank 10), so that the second water suction port 221 can suck water, and when the second water suction port 221 cannot suck water, the second multi-way valve 21 can be cut off in time to avoid affecting the water suction by the first water suction port 131 due to the water suction of air.

[0070] Specifically,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upwardly inclined state and the second water suction port 221 is above the water surface, or in a horizontal state and the second water suction port 221 is above the water surface, or in a downwardly inclined state and the second water suction port 221 is above the water surface, the third valve core 216 abuts against the stepped portion to close the fourth port 214. When the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upright state or an inverted state or a horizontal state and the second water suction port 221 is submerged below the water surface, or in a downwardly inclined state and the second water suction port 221 is submerged below the water surface, or in an upwardly inclined state and the second water suction port 221 is submerged below the water surface, the third valve core 216 is separated from the stepped portion to open the fourth port 214. By arranging the variable-diameter valve cavity and cooperating with the third valve core 216, the oral irrigator (water tank 10) can drive the second multi-way valve 21 to switch between the conducting and non-conducting states when changing its posture by using the principle of gravity, so as to achieve the purpose of water suction by the second water suction port 221. This design is ingenious and easy to realize.

[0071] It can be understood that when the second water suction assembly 2 comprises one second water suction port 221, the second multi-way valve shell 211 is a transversely arranged tubular, one end of the axial direction of which is open and forms the fourth port 214, and the other end of the axial direction is closed. The circumferentially downward side of the second multi-way valve shell 211 extends downwardly to form a short tube 217, and the second valve cavity 212 is arranged in the short tube 217, and the end of the short tube 217 forms the fifth port 215. The short tube 217 is inserted into the second end of the main body of the first multi-way valve shell 111 and is sealed with the second end of the main body. The sealing manner can be, for example, interference fit, sealing ring or glue, etc. The short tube 217 simultaneously limits the second valve core 114 in the second large-diameter section 1123, avoiding the second valve core 114 from being pulled out of the second large-diameter section 1123.

[0072] When the second water suction assembly 2 comprises a plurality of second water suction ports 221, a plurality of third valve cavities 213 corresponding to the plurality of second water suction ports 221 are arranged, and the plurality of third valve cavities 213 are arranged around the second valve cavity 212, so that the plurality of second water suction ports 221 are arranged around the axis of the nozzle 30. By arranging the plurality of second water suction ports 221, water can be sucked through different second water suction ports 221 when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is inclined downward at any angle.

[0073] In some embodiments, as shown in Figure 2 The second water suction assembly 2 further comprises a second filter 23 and a second connector 24. The second filter 23 is provided with a second filter screen 25, and the second filter 23 is arranged at the second end of the second water inlet pipe 22 and is sealingly connected with the second water inlet pipe 22. The second connector 24 is used to connect the second water inlet pipe 22 and the second multi-way valve shell 211, that is, the second water inlet pipe 22 and the fourth port 214 of the second multi-way valve shell 211 are connected through the second connector 24. By arranging the second filter 23 and the second filter screen 25, the water in the water tank 10 can first pass through the second filter screen 25 for filtration before entering the second water inlet pipe 22, thereby improving the cleanliness. By arranging the second connector 24, the connection between the second water inlet pipe 22 and the second multi-way valve 21 is facilitated, and the structural stability and sealing performance are ensured.

[0074] For example, as shown in Figure 2 The second connector 24 is a bend connector, which is approximately L-shaped, one end of which is inserted into the first end of the second water inlet pipe 22 and is interference-fitted or sealed with a sealing member or glue, etc. The other end of the second connector 24 is inserted into the fourth port 214 of the second multi-way valve shell 211 and is interference-fitted or sealed with a sealing member or glue, etc. After the second connector 24 is inserted into the second multi-way valve shell 211, the third valve core 216 is limited in the part of the third valve cavity 213 close to the fourth port 214, avoiding the third valve core 216 from being pulled out of the fourth port 214.

[0075] In some embodiments, the second filter 23 is provided with a second weight 26, which is used to limit the second filter screen 25 in the second filter 23. By providing the second weight,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) changes its posture, the second water inlet pipe 22 can be bent and deformed under the action of the second weight 26, so that the second filter 23 is in a low position.

[0076] The structure of the first filter 14 is the same as that of the second filter 23, the structure of the second weight 26 is the same as that of the first weight 17, and the two adopt the same matching mode, so the matching mode of the second weight 26 and the second filter 23 will not be described here.

[0077] In some embodiments, as shown in Figure 2 The water suction mechanism further includes a bend joint 18, which is approximately L-shaped. One end of the bend joint 18 is sealingly connected to the free end of the branch, and the other end of the bend joint 18 is sealingly connected to a water inlet 201 on the handle 20 of the oral irrigator (water tank 10). In this way, the bend joint 18 realizes the connection towards both the perpendicular branch and the water inlet 201.

[0078] It should be noted that the first valve core 113, the second valve core 114 and the third valve core 216 can adopt the same structure, for example, all of them adopt steel balls. The steel balls have a relatively large density and can move under the action of gravity to follow the change of the posture of the oral irrigator (water tank 10) to realize the opening and closing of the valve. In addition, the surface of the steel ball can be designed to be relatively smooth to achieve a good sealing effect.

[0079] The working principle of the water suction mechanism when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in different postures will be described below in conjunction with the drawings:

[0080] As shown in Figure 3 and Figure 4As shown,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upright state, the first water inlet pipe 13 is in a vertical state under the action of the first counterweight, and the first filter tip 14 is close to the bottom wall of the water tank 10. The bottom of the first filter tip 14 is provided with a protrusion 141 to form a gap between the first filter tip 14 and the bottom wall, and the water in the water tank 10 enters the first filter tip 14 through the gap. At this time, the first valve core 113 is separated from the lower end of the thin diameter section 1121 under the action of gravity, so that the first port 115 is opened, and the second valve core 114 is blocked at the upper end of the thin diameter section 1121 under the action of gravity, so that the second port 116 is closed,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in a first conduction state. When the first water suction assembly 1 has only one first water suction port 131, the control valve 12 is not provided, and the water in the water tank 10 can be directly sucked through the first filter tip 14 (equivalent to the first water suction port 131). The sucked water successively passes through the first filter screen 16, the first filter tip 14, the first water inlet pipe 13, the first connector 15, the first port 115, the first multi-way valve 11, the third port 117, the elbow connector 18 and the water inlet port 201, and finally enters the nozzle 30 (see Figure 3 and Figure 4 the arrow direction), realizing the oral irrigation operation. When the first water suction assembly 1 is provided with a plurality of water suction ports, the valve cavity of the control valve 12 is transversely arranged, the valve ball 121 does not close the valve port of the control valve 12, the control valve 12 is in an open state, and the plurality of first water suction nozzles all suck water.

[0081] As shown in Figure 7 and Figure 8 , when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in an upwardly inclined state, the first water inlet pipe 13 is bent towards the side wall located on the lower side under the action of the first counterweight, and the first filter tip 14 is separated from the bottom wall of the water tank 10 and immersed in the water in the water tank 10. At this time, the first valve core 113 is separated from the lower end of the thin diameter section 1121 under the action of gravity, so that the first port 115 is opened, and the second valve core 114 is blocked at the upper end of the thin diameter section 1121 under the action of gravity, so that the second port 116 is closed,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in a first conduction state. When there are a plurality of first water suction ports 131, the control valve 12 corresponding to the first water suction port 131 immersed in the water is opened, and the control valve 12 corresponding to the first water suction port 131 located above the water surface is closed. The water in the water tank 10 can be sucked through the first filter tip 14 (equivalent to the first water suction port 131), and the water successively passes through the first filter screen 16, the first filter tip 14, the first water inlet pipe 13, the first connector 15, the first port 115, the first multi-way valve 11, the third port 117, the elbow connector 18 and the water inlet port 201, and finally enters the nozzle 30, realizing the oral irrigation operation.

[0082] As shown in Figure 9 and Figure 10As shown,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in a downwardly inclined state, the first water inlet pipe 13 is bent towards the direction of one of the side walls under the action of the first counterweight, and the first filter tip 14 is separated from the bottom wall of the water tank 10. At the same time, the first valve core 113 blocks the lower end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, and the first port 115 is closed, and the second valve core 114 is separated from the upper end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, and the second port 116 is opened,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in a second conduction state. The second water inlet port 221 submerged in water corresponds to the third valve core 216 opening the fourth port 214 corresponding thereto, and the water in the water tank 10 can be sequentially sent into the nozzle 30 through the second filter screen 25, the second filter tip 23, the second water inlet pipe 22, the second connector 24, the fourth port 214, the second multi-way valve 21, the fifth port 215, the second port 116, the first multi-way valve 11, the third port 117, the elbow joint 18 and the water inlet port 201.

[0083] As shown in Figure 11 and Figure 12 As shown,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in a downwardly inclined state, the first water inlet pipe 13 is bent towards the direction of one of the side walls under the action of the first counterweight, and the first filter tip 14 is separated from the bottom wall of the water tank 10. At the same time, the first valve core 113 blocks the lower end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, and the first port 115 is closed, and the second valve core 114 is separated from the upper end of the thin section 1121 under the action of gravity, and the second port 116 is opened,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in a second conduction state. The second multi-way valve 21 is opened because the third valve chamber 213 is transversely arranged, and the third valve core 216 does not remain pressed against the stepped portion. The water in the water tank 10 can be sequentially sent into the nozzle 30 through the second filter screen 25, the second filter tip 23, the second water inlet pipe 22, the second connector 24, the fourth port 214, the second multi-way valve 21, the fifth port 215, the second port 116, the first multi-way valve 11, the third port 117, the elbow joint 18 and the water inlet port 201.

[0084] As shown in Figures 13 to 16As shown, when the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is in a transverse state, the first water inlet pipe 13 is bent towards the lower side wall under the action of the first counterweight, and the first filter 14 is separated from the bottom wall of the water tank 10 and immersed in the water in the water tank 10. When the oral irrigator (water tank 10) is transverse, the first valve cavity 112 of the first multi-way valve 11 is equivalent to transverse extension, and the first valve core 113 and the second valve core 114 cannot maintain the state of pressing against both ends of the thin diameter section 1121, so the first port 115 and the second port 116 are both open, and the first multi-way valve 11 is in the third conduction state. The water in the water tank 10 can be sucked in through the first filter 14 (equivalent to the first water suction port 131), and then pass through the first filter screen 16, the first filter 14, the first water inlet pipe 13, the first connector 15, the first port 115, the first multi-way valve 11, the third port 117, the elbow 18 and the water inlet port 201, and finally into the nozzle 30, realizing the operation of rinsing the teeth. At the same time, the third valve core 216 corresponding to the second water suction port 221 immersed in the water is opened, and water is sucked in through the second water suction port 221. It can be understood that when multiple first water suction ports 131 and multiple second water suction ports 221 are provided, the control valve 12 or the port corresponding to the water suction port immersed in the water is opened, and the control valve 12 or the port corresponding to the water suction port above the water surface is closed, so as to ensure the normal water suction operation of the water suction mechanism.

[0085] As shown in the Figure 18 The oral irrigator provided by the embodiment of the present application also includes a water tank 10, a handle 20, a nozzle 30 and the water suction mechanism in any of the above embodiments. The first end of the handle 20 is provided with a water inlet port 201, and the nozzle 30 is arranged at the second end of the handle 20. A water pump is arranged in the handle 20, the water inlet end of the water pump is connected with the water inlet port 201, and the water outlet end of the water pump is connected with the nozzle 30. The water pump is used to provide power for the water sucked in by the first water suction port 131 and the second water suction port 221 respectively, so that the water can smoothly flow into the nozzle 30. The water suction mechanism is fixed to the first end of the handle 20, the tank opening of the water tank 10 is detachably connected with the first end of the handle 20, and when the tank opening of the water tank 10 is connected with the first end of the handle 20, the water suction mechanism is located in the water tank 10.

[0086] The oral irrigator of the embodiment of the present application can suck water when used at multiple inclination angles, thereby solving the problem of inconvenient use of the oral irrigator.
